The Post-Theatrical Creative Marketing team is responsible for creating static/print, AV, digital, & OOH (out-of-home) creative awareness marketing materials for Disney & 20th Century branded films. We’re looking for a proactive, optimistic, & self-motivated Graphic Design Intern to join the Creative Team!Gain hands-on experience in bringing creative marketing campaigns to life! If selected for this Graphic Design Internship, you will report to the Creative Director of Post-Theatrical Campaign Development and will be a vital team member of the team within Creative Marketing.What You Will Do
Assist with the graphic design and production design of Post-Theatrical creative marketing materials. Potential projects include: film key art development for physical and digital art, social posts, social covers, event materials, presentation decks.Assist with versioning/adaptations and file outputs as needed.Participate in Creative crits, presentations, brainstorms.Provide support to the Creative Directors and Art Directors on design layouts/comps as needs arise.Familiarize self with the Disney brands to ensure all designs maintain the accurate brand identities and are up to the high creative standards of The Walt Disney Company.Manage multiple projects concurrently and ensure timely delivery of assigned design projects.Required Qualifications & Skills
Experience with Adobe Suite, In Design, Photoshop and Illustrator.Thrives in fast-paced environments, works well and stays organized under pressure, and strong ability to balance multiple projects at once, pivoting and prioritizing as needed.Keen eye for design, composition/layout, typography, and detail.Strong willingness to learn, resourceful.Previous internship and/or work experience in a creative agency, in a studio, or related field.Preferred Qualifications
Prior experience in file output process and organization.Education
Be enrolled in an accredited college/university taking at least one class in the semester/quarter (spring/fall) prior to participation in the internship program OR must have graduated from a college/university within 6 months at time of application posting OR currently participating in a Disney College Program or Disney Internship.Looking for undergraduate Senior/recent grad preferred. Majoring in graphic design, digital design, entertainment design, advertising, or marketing.Eligibility Requirements & Program Information
Be at least 18 years of age.Have not completed one year of continual employment on a Disney internship or program.Possess unrestricted work authorization.Additional Information
The approximate dates of this internship are January 2025 through June 2025.Must be able to work 40 hrs per week, Monday through Friday, 9am - 6pm PST onsite.Able to provide own housing for the duration internship program in the Burbank, CA area.Able to provide/have reliable transportation to/from work.The pay rate for this role in California is $21.70 per hour. Select benefits may be provided as part of the compensation package, such as medical, financial, and/or other benefits, dependent on the level and position offered.
